Tempeh is an all-natural complete protein source made with three simple, whole-food ingredients, starting with fermented soybeans, brown rice, and water. This highly nutritious, fermented food is packed with protein, fiber, and all nine essential amino acids. Lightlife has built significant credibility in the tempeh category since its founding in 1979 as “Tempeh Works,” and has grown to be the number-one-selling and most accessible brand of tempeh in North America, claiming an 83% dollar share of the market with availability at more than 18,500 retail locations nationwide. Furthering its commitment, Greenleaf Foods recently opened the largest tempeh plant in North America, a 118,000-square-foot production facility in Indianapolis.
